Feature Highlights

Intuitive Design

The workflow has been streamlined to align with the consistent, intuitive user experience you see in the Lifesize desktop and web app. From the Outlook ribbon, you’re presented with two options: Schedule Meeting or Quick Invite. And on-screen prompts walk you through either path.

Flexible Scheduling

If you can send a calendar meeting invite, you can send a Lifesize video meeting invite. Click Schedule Meeting and select a virtual meeting room to meet in. The dial-in details are then embedded in the body of a meeting invite, and you’re able to set the date/time and add attendees just like you would any other meeting.

Quick Invite

Quick Invite uses the Lifesize one-time meetings feature for use during the meeting. One-time meetings are hidden from your directory and expire as soon as the meeting has ended. If your account isn’t enabled with one-time meetings, the Quick Invite button will default to just calling you directly instead.

Precall Camera and Audio Check

When starting a meeting from the Outlook Add-in, you have the same ability to check your camera and audio settings as you do when calling from the full Lifesize app. It’s a nice quality-of-life improvement to verify you’re using your preferred mic and camera before jumping on a call.
